Indonesian entertainment and popular culture are currently defined by a "creative rebirth," where local industries are scaling rapidly while navigating deep influences from global trends like the Korean Wave (Hallyu). As of 2026, the sector is increasingly positioned as a strategic industry for national soft power, characterized by high digital engagement—notably as the world's second-largest market for TikTok with 107 million users.

No sound is more Indonesian than dangdut . With its chugging beat, Hindi-flavored tabla, and soaring, emotional vocals, it was once seen as "low class." Now, queen Rhoma Irama and millennial pop-star Via Vallen have made it the music of the masses—impossible not to dance to. Meanwhile, mainstream pop superstars like Raisa (the sweetheart) and Isyana Sarasvati (the virtuoso) sell out stadiums. But beneath the surface, the indie scene is exploding. This tension creates a unique aesthetic. Indonesian creators have become masters of innuendo and allegory . Because you cannot show a bed scene, you instead show the visual of a wilting melati (jasmine) flower. Because you cannot criticize the government directly, you set a political thriller in a fictional 1970s dictatorship. This forced creativity arguably makes Indonesian art more sophisticated, requiring the audience to actively decode meaning.
